Flynn Zito Capital Management LLC trimmed its position in SPDR S&P MidCap 400 ETF Trust (NYSEARCA:MDY – Free Report) by 15.0% in the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The firm owned 1,096 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after selling 193 shares during the quarter. Flynn Zito Capital Management LLC’s holdings in SPDR S&P MidCap 400 ETF Trust were worth $587,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

SPDR S&P MidCap 400 ETF Trust Company Profile
SPDR S&P MidCap 400 ETF is an exchange traded fund. SPDR MidCap 400 Trust focuses to correspond to the price and yield performance of the S&P MidCap 400 Index. The S&P MidCap 400 covers over 7% of the United States equities market, and is part of a series of S&P the United States indices. The index also includes companies, which should have four consecutive quarters of positive as-reported earnings, excluding discontinued operations and extraordinary items.
